Output 73ae0a95f4c83d4dc427e4dc6ed954ca7c8896f6017e80874f4e66fa03b56a4a:0

value
500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56d9d0cccc1e80ee8970444ff94ac768cd7878ec OP_EQUALVERIFY OP_CHECKSIG
address
18vE3bMgv5tsUoS4YTU7pcWDqvQHsN3N4u
transaction
73ae0a95f4c83d4dc427e4dc6ed954ca7c8896f6017e80874f4e66fa03b56a4a
confirmations
604214
spent
true